For the first time this season, Paraclete will have a chance to prove themselves in a conference matchup on Friday. They will welcome the Serra Cavaliers at 3:15 p.m. The timing is sure in Paraclete's favor as the team sits on seven straight wins at home (dating back to last season) while Serra has been banged up by three consecutive losses on the road also dating back to last season.
Paraclete came into their game on Wednesday off a hard-fought close win, but unfortunately suffered a serious change of fortune. They lost 15-1 to West Ranch. The contest marked the Spirits' lowest-scoring match so far this season.

Paraclete sa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Armando Saucedo, who went 1-for-3 with one triple and one run. Saucedo is on a roll when it comes to triples, as he's now hit at least one in each of the last three games he's played.
While Serra didn't have the best season last year (they finished 10-14), it's starting to look like those struggles are a thing of the past. Everything went their way against Rolling Hills Prep on Wednesday as Serra made off with a 12-3 win. The result was nothing new for the Cavaliers, who have now won three games by six runs or more so far this season.
Paraclete's loss dropped their record down to 3-2. As for Serra, their victory bumped their record up to 4-0.
Everything went Paraclete's way against Serra when the teams last played back in April of 2024, as Paraclete made off with a 9-1 win. Will Paraclete repeat their success, or does Serra have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
